Cpuid 0f49 patch id 0003570191

We just upgraded all our vmware hosts to new hardware. Cpuid4 linux programmers manual cpuid4 name top cpuid x86 cpuid access device description top cpuid provides an interface for querying information about the x86 cpu. Intel has implemented a microcode patch capability in its p6 processors. How to get the cpuid, stepping, or sspec for an intel cpu. I need to check ecx for bit 30, which is a cpu feature necessary for rdrand. With a kernel built with the patch below, sebastians patch and some.

One of those features that almost always arrives with new. I understand the above errors can be cleared by powering off the vm edit settings options advanced cpuid mask advanced button reset to default values. In the x86 architecture, the cpuid instruction identified by a cpuid opcode is a processor supplementary instruction its name derived from cpu identification allowing software to discover details of the processor. Oct 09, 20 download get cpu id a lightweight and easy to use application that can analyze your system and determine the unique id of your processor, enabling you to copy it to the clipboard. It can be excuted but it does not give me the exact result which i need is an unique id of the cpuid. Real time measurement of each cores internal frequency, memory frequency. I also borrowed my sisters ipod mini and both of their ipod minis freezes my pc. But dont want to power off the vm unless theres a possibility these errors could be affecting evc and maybe having an impact on drs host migration. Its been running for the past year without any problem and i just rebooted it when this problem occurred. Upgrade chance is a probability of a successful processor upgradedowngrade from the pentium 4 517 original cpu to a specific model. F indicates the family encoding value is 15, c4 instruction latency and throughput.

Alok n kataria this patch proposes to use a cpuid interface to detect if we are running on an hypervisor. For this reason, inspectre now prominently displays the systems processor cpuid at the top of its. The cpuid instruction takes a single 32bit integer function code, and returns four 32bit integer values corresponding to the input value that describe various aspects of. All processors from the same stepping have the same cpuid.

The kernel retrieves the physical package id from the apic id during the. Cpuid base register the cpuid register contains the processor part number. Intel microcode is microcode that runs inside x86 processors made by intel. This device is accessed by lseek2 or pread2 to the appropriate cpuid level and reading in chunks of 16 bytes. Getting this info for quad core lga 771 or lga 775 cpus. The discovery of a hypervisor is determined by bit 31 of cpuid. Product name cpu, public name, cpuid, intel microcode update revision. Im not sure of the exact reason behind this difference in configuration of the cpu id masks of these vms and why these or some id masks stick for the lifetime of a vm. The permitted values for cpuid 4 are 1, 2 and 3 for now. Example, when you execute 0, 0 call intel returns genuineintel string in last three registers. The brand index was added to the cpuid instruction with the pentium iii xeon processor and will be included on future ia32 processors, including the pentium 4 processors.

Please let us know what motherboard do you have, so we can try to reproduce it on a motherboard like that. Everything that have read on it that it is saying there is something wrong with the cpu. The ibm system z mainframe processors have a store cpu id stidp instruction since the 1983 ibm 4381 for querying the processor id. Because there is a bios update that address the cpu id. If you dont know any of this, you should first use one of the other methods mentioned earlier. It was introduced by intel in 1993 when it introduced the pentium and slenhanced 486 processors a program can use the cpuid to determine processor type and whether. Eax maxiumum supported standard level ebxedxecx cpu vendor id string. All the literature to which ive been exposed indicates that i can ascertain the number of cores on a package using. Qemudevel rfc 2 patch 0016 apic id fixes for amd epyc.

It was 20, a warm sunny day in colombo and another busy day in my virtual world. In all cases except code cpuid 4 this value is ignored by the instruction and overwritten, but for cpuid 4 it selects which cache parameter information is provided. Cpuid4 linux programmers manual cpuid 4 name top cpuid x86 cpuid access device description top cpuid provides an interface for querying information about the x86 cpu. Identify the characteristics of the host cpu, providing information about cache sizes and assembly optimisation hints. It just gives that message briefly and then auto reboots and the cycle begins over and over. In particular, the program must detect the presence of a 32bit x86 processor, which supports the eflags register. Then the program must try to toggle the id bit in the eflags register, to determine whether the. Feb 02, 2005 hi i am having problems assembling a new pc. Asus striker extreme page 19 overclockers uk forums. Added the brand id information returned when the cpuid instruction is executed with eax1. Puzzled by this sudden problem where the computer wont turn on past the splash screen. If you use another compiler, you must check if that provides its own support of the x86 cpuid instruction.

This device also provides a filelike view of the namespace and return values of the x86 cpuid instruction. Because there is a bios update that address the cpuid. Experimental method to insert nvidia sli certificate into. Then need to patch code between oemb and hpet tables as they have hard coded acpi offsets. Mar 29, 2014 everything that have read on it that it is saying there is something wrong with the cpu. Patch v8 0016 add support for hygon dhyana family 18h processor. Aug 16, 2005 16 aug 2005 nasty software hacks and intels cpuid. These series fixes the problems encoding apic id for amd epyc cpu. This type of mobo at the beginning was trouble with cpu fan, overheating of the nb, etc and now with the f4 version of bios they fix it up. We were discussing nasty software hacks today at lunch. This utility patches such cpuid tests, so the binaries can run on an amd cpu as if they were on a intel cpu. This module is provided primarily for assembly language programmers. Dear all i have massage is called wrong cpu id with reduce of days to fix this issue is alcatellucent omnipcx enterprise standard installation last performed.

The cpuid database page shows only submissions, that the visitors elected to show publicly. Aida64 cpuid is not starting asus p8z68v lx bug reports. I trust my core temps over the tempin0 in hwmonitor which as i stated is not a sensor located on the cpu itself. The worst hacks are always in software, but those software hacks have an insidious tendency to seep into the hardware, too. Jun, 2014 how to get the cpuid, stepping, or sspec if you already know one of these. Experimental method to insert nvidia sli certificate into the bios discussion in mdl projects and applications started by andyp, sep 30. Ecx for details this page is not displayed in a release build unless cpuid 0x80000000. Cpuz is a freeware that gathers information on some of the main devices of your system. From the rdrand wiki, if supported, bit 30 of the ecx register is set after calling cpuid standard function 01h. Immediately after the processor speed, it show this message cpuid 1067a patch id 0a07. Added table 10 that shows the defined brand id values.

Intel processors with cpuid signature 0xf4n and 0xf6n. New award bios tool for performing slic insertionmodification. Before trying to rely upon cpuid, a program must properly detect and sometimes enable the instruction. Intelr processor identification and the cpuid instruction, application note 485 2009.

The notation 0xf2n represents the hex value of the lower 12 bits of the eax register reported by cpuid instruction with input value of eax 1. Hwmonitor pro for windows and for android were updated today. Your posted code will work only with the microsoft compiler which is part of visual studio because it uses the microsoft specific header file intrin. This bit is modifiable only when the cpuid instruction is supported. Ive connected this ipod mini to a different computer but it seems fine. Name cpuid dump cpuid information for each cpu synopsis cpuid options. Cpuid data, presented on this page, was submitted by numerous site visitors using our homegrown cwid program. How to find your motherboards spectre cpu fix pcworld. A larger read size means multiple reads of consecutive levels. Yes, it is possible to mask the cpuid values in a vm except for user mode code when using binary translation.

Vendor idhygongenuinepcie device vendor id 0x1d94family series number. Memory type, size, timings, and module specifications spd. Arm architectures have a cpuid coprocessor register which requires el1 or above to access. Cpuid cpu identification this is an identification string like 1067a that allows software to find out what features your processor supports stuff like sse, mmx, vtx, etc. The cpuinfo area contains information about each cpu chip in the system, such as the cpu type, speed, capabilities, performance, and cache sizes. This cuts down on the output on a multiprocessor system, and is useful when certain that all cpus are identical.

Prior to using the cpuid instruction, you should also make sure the processor supports it by testing the id bit 0x200000 in eflags. Feb 03, 2015 once we ran our script we noticed that only around 20% of the total number of vms actually had any cpu id mask configuration set and this was never set by us. For systems that dont support cpuid, changing the id bit will have no effect. Try updating the bios and see if that take care of it. The maximum supported standard level is the maxiumum level you can take eax up to in the cpuid instruction, supported by the current cpu. After the processor shows its speed, it suppose to show how much memory there is but it doesnt. Description cpuid dumps detailed information about the cpus gathered from the cpuid instruction, and also determines the exact model of cpus from that information it dumps all information available from the cpuid instruction. This number is calculated as a percentage of all motherboards, compatible with both original and upgrade cpus, compared to the number of motherboards, that support the original intel pentium 4 517. C8fe0 cpuid 0f49 revision 3 dated 2142005 size 2048. Unrecognized patch id error while applying patch using bsu. If supported, bit 30 of the ecx register is set after calling cpuid standard function 01h. With new hardware comes new features that can be made available for the virtual machines hosted in them.

Intel processor identification and the cpuid instruction. Reset cpu id masks of vmware vsphere virtual machines. Nasty software hacks and intels cpuid codinghorror. However, usermode minidump files contain only information about the active processor. The ipod mini works on the other pcs doesnt freeze at post. The exact collection of information available varies between manufacturers and processors. Or they are screwd it up from the beginning and now with this patches are for fix the problems. The cpuid instruction takes a single 32bit integer function code, and returns four 32bit integer values corresponding to the input value that describe various aspects of the capabilities and configuration of the processor. Processor name and number, codename, process, package, cache levels.

1451 1427 243 118 60 905 1339 423 340 575 55 421 771 192 764 1114 1049 353 526 322 1242 50 636 1264 1465 52 698 59 470 1001 850 1100 184 1336 1261 878 395 455 1105 1135 1015 93 295 916